China signals new target for 2027 asteroid deflection test

In a significant announcement reported by Space News, China has set its sights on a new target for its upcoming asteroid deflection test scheduled for 2027. This initiative marks a critical step in the country's ambitions to bolster its capabilities in planetary defense, an area that is increasingly garnering attention from global powers. As the specter of potential asteroid impacts looms, China’s proactive approach not only showcases its technological prowess but also highlights a growing competition in space exploration and defense capabilities among nations.
